Pros

Great benifits and profit sharing options. There is a VIP account which is like a savings account with money taken directly from your check that you can take money from 4 times a year. It really helps when you really need the money.

Cons

You need a degree in business to become an assistant manager or higher. They don't care whether or not you have been there 10 years, you need to be at least going to school for business to get any kind of manager position.

Pros

Can be a fun environment. All in whom your staff is. Operating photo was fun and building projects for the customers. Learning about pharmacy operations.

Cons

Work life balance and low pay for what is expected. Not having enough payroll to effectively run a store. My store ran FE on a 320 hour a week budget. That was barely enough to get buy and meet the expectations put out by the company. I was never able to keep a full leadership staff. When a leader called out, I had to stay. There were days I was called away from my own dinner table. SM's were forced to be in the pharmacy for more than half of their day regardless as to what is happening in the FE. I worked over 50 hours a week and barely got to spend time with my family. If I wasn't at the store I was getting a phone call and having to go back to the store.
